Sat 745451329655568

decimal
149090.1329655568
degree
0°149090′1922″1329655568‴
percentile
35.497682403598326%
name
iolkyujqouz
cycle
0
epoch
0
period
73
block
149090
offset
1329655568
timestamp
rarity
common